Forecast: Import of Not Knitted or Crocheted Men's and Boys' Overcoats, Capes or Cloak of Cotton to Japan

In 2023, the import value of not knitted or crocheted men's and boys' overcoats, capes, or cloaks of cotton to Japan stood at $34.8 million. The forecast for 2024 indicates a slight decline to $34.629 million, continuing to drop steadily to $31.934 million by 2028. This represents a year-on-year decrease of approximately 2% on average from 2024 onwards. Over the five-year period to 2028, this reflects a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of about -1.5%.
